Etymology Struwela camposi is named for Ernesto Campos, a specialist of pinnotherid crabs and isopods who collected the specimens [details]
Type locality Rancho Punta Estrella, San Felipe, Baja California, Mexico, 31.0697, -114.8394 (31 04' 11" N, 114 50' 22" W), on urchin Encope grandis. The longitude given in the article is in error by ten degrees (104 instead of 114 - corrected herein) [details]
